Utilita Arena (Cardiff)

✅ Premier League Darts at Utilita Arena, Cardiff

  • In 2025, Night 7 of the Premier League Darts was held at Utilita Arena Cardiff on Thursday 20 March.

  • In 2026, Cardiff is in the Premier League schedule again. The match in Cardiff is set for Thursday 5 March 2026.

  • It is a “roadshow” stop: the Premier League moves around several cities (UK, Europe) with one night in each location.

🔍 What Happens on a Premier League Night in Cardiff

Detail Info
Format On each Premier League night: 8 top players play a knockout bracket (quarter-finals, semi-final, final). Matches are best of 11 legs.
Special Features In Night 7, 2025 at Cardiff, Luke Littler hit a nine-darter during the final vs Michael van Gerwen.
“Home” player note Cardiff is notable because Gerwyn Price, as a Welsh player, has a “home” crowd there, which adds to the atmosphere.

🌟 What Makes Cardiff Special

  • Cardiff gives Welsh fans a chance to see major darts action on home soil. The local support is strong, especially for Welsh players (e.g. Gerwyn Price).

  • The atmosphere tends to be electric when Premier League darts comes to Cardiff — big crowds, loud support. The nine-darter by Littler in 2025 added to the memorable moments.
